What sets it apart
The Hybrid EDC aims to meld security with concealment, offering a lower profile design for Inside-the-Waistband carry. Using two layers of 1.5-inch nylon webbing, the material is sewn together to create a strong, stiff belt designed to hold the weight of a holstered gun and supporting gear. Blue Alpha Gear tops off its creation with a Hybrid Cobra belt.
